Winter Olympics medal leaders: Top countries in the standings
As of February 13, Norway tops the Winter Olympics medal table with the highest number of gold medals. Italy and the United States follow closely, while Germany, Sweden and Switzerland are also performing strongly.Winter Olympics Medal Table (Top Nations)
| Rank | Country | Gold | Silver | Bronze | Total |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Norway | 7 | 2 | 5 | 14 |
| 2 | Italy | 6 | 3 | 8 | 17 |
| 3 | United States | 4 | 7 | 3 | 14 |
| 4 | Germany | 4 | 3 | 2 | 9 |
| 5 | Sweden | 4 | 3 | 1 | 8 |
| 6 | Switzerland | 4 | 1 | 2 | 7 |
| 7 | Austria | 3 | 6 | 3 | 12 |
| 8 | France | 3 | 4 | 1 | 8 |
| 9 | Netherlands | 3 | 3 | 0 | 6 |
| 10 | Japan | 2 | 2 | 6 | 10 |

Winter Olympics: Where does India stand?
At the moment, India has not secured any medals at the Winter Olympics.| Country | Gold | Silver | Bronze | Total |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| India |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 |
India traditionally has limited participation in winter sports due to climate and other challenges, but athletes continue to compete in several disciplines, aiming to build experience for future Games.
Winter Olympics stars: Athletes with the most medals so far
A handful of athletes have already delivered standout performances, picking up multiple gold medals.Top Medal Winners
| Athlete | Country | Gold | Silver | Bronze | Total |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| F. von Allmen | Switzerland | 3 | 0 | 0 | 3 |
| F. Lollobrigida | Italy | 2 | 0 | 0 | 2 |
| F. Karlsson | Sweden | 2 | 0 | 0 | 2 |
| J.H. Klæbo | Norway | 2 | 0 | 0 | 2 |
| J. Simon | France | 2 | 0 | 0 | 2 |
